Leracom AI Closes $1M Pre-Seed to Build Conversational Intelligence Infrastructure for Latin America

Mexican artificial intelligence startup Leracom AI announced the closing of a $1 million pre-seed funding round to accelerate development of its conversational AI platform. The round was led by venture capital firm WeBoost, with participation from 99 Startups, Ganas Ventures, Semilla Ventures, Blue Zone Ventures, Angel Hub Ventures, ALINA VC, and a group of technology-focused angel investors.

Founded by Guillermo Treviño Pavón and Julio Barrera, Leracom AI is building AI-driven infrastructure that transforms real customer conversations into actionable business intelligence. The company trains AI agents on authentic customer-service data rather than scripted workflows, combining automation with human oversight to deliver continuously improving performance.

The new capital will be used to advance product development and support expansion across Mexico, Colombia, and Chile, positioning Leracom AI as a core conversational AI platform for businesses across Latin America.
